Application Deadline: 09/18/2026 Address: 1250 boul Rene Levesque Ouest Job Family Group:Wealth Sales & Service Role Overview The Regional Director of Investments is a senior investment leader responsible for enabling regional growth, strengthening Investment Counsellor and client-facing business development efforts, and ensuring our team delivers high-quality investment management, fiduciary oversight, and regulatory compliance across the assigned portfolio/jurisdiction. This role partners closely with Investment Counsellors, Market Leaders, other Regional Directors, and internal business partners to support growth objectives, deepen client relationships, improve sales effectiveness, and allow our team of professionals to deliver an exceptional client experience. The Regional Director of Investments brings technical investment expertise, strong judgment, and strategic leadership to help teams identify opportunities, prepare for prospect and client conversations, develop investment solutions, and execute business development strategies in a disciplined, compliant, and scalable way. The role also provides guidance on regional performance, investment governance, portfolio oversight, reporting, change management, training, and strategic initiatives that support client, business, and enterprise priorities. Key Accountabilities Business Development & Growth EnablementActively supports regional and market-level business development efforts by partnering with Investment Counsellors, Market Leaders, Relationship Managers, and other business partners to identify growth opportunities, strengthen referral activity, and improve prospect conversion.Develops and maintains strong internal and external networks and referral sources to support growth across the assigned portfolio or jurisdiction.Enhances the firm's presence in the marketplace by collaborating with internal experts and external partners to create integrated business development strategies.Provides investment expertise and strategic input for prospecting, discovery, proposal development, client reviews, and new business opportunities.Supports the delivery of compelling investment proposals, presentations, portfolio recommendations, and meeting materials for prospects and clients.Facilitates senior investment expertise, portfolio positioning, fiduciary insight, or market perspective for prospect and client meetings where it is required.Helps identify regional sales effectiveness gaps and partners with leaders and teams to develop practical action plans that support business results.Provides coaching, tools, and training to help Investment Counsellors and client-facing team members communicate investment value propositions clearly and confidently.Supports retention and growth by helping teams deepen client relationships, respond to complex client needs, and deliver a consistent, high-quality client experience. Investment Leadership & Technical ExpertiseProvides investment management, fiduciary expertise, and strategic leadership to Investment professionals within the assigned portfolio or jurisdiction.Supports portfolio construction, mandate suitability, investment policy, risk/return trade-offs, market positioning, and fiduciary considerations.Supports the development and implementation of investment strategies, model portfolios, and portfolio recommendations based on evaluation of risk, return, correlation, client objectives, and platform capabilities.Provides guidance on equity and fixed income markets, tax-related investment considerations, fiduciary obligations, and the regulatory environment.
